Pennsylvania Furnace is an unincorporated community located in Franklin Township, Huntingdon County and in Ferguson Township, Centre County, Pennsylvania, United States. Pennsylvania Furnace is situated 1½ miles northeast of Upper Spruce Creek Presbyterian Church - Worshipping Since 1798.

Baileyville is a census-designated place in the southern portion of Ferguson Township, Centre County, Pennsylvania. It is part of Happy Valley and the larger Nittany Valley. Baileyville is situated 2½ miles northeast of Upper Spruce Creek Presbyterian Church - Worshipping Since 1798.

Warriors Mark is an unincorporated community in Huntingdon County, Pennsylvania, United States. The community is located at the intersection of state routes 350 and 550, 16.3 miles north-northwest of Huntingdon. Warriors Mark is situated 5 miles west of Upper Spruce Creek Presbyterian Church - Worshipping Since 1798.
